Future maintainers, read carefully: the RestockRoute vending planner generates pick lists from the morning inventory snapshot. If a machine gets an unscheduled mid-day refill, the evening run still subtracts the morning sales, so the planner orders duplicate stock for those slots. Seen at three Calder Park machines this week. The fix likely belongs in the snapshot-merge step, not the route generator. Reproduction data is attached. The failing planner build is identified by the token below.

session token of kagup-hahaf = htk3_2b8

Re: the Pinebox component library bump — please don't hand-edit version ranges again, future folks. We learned the hard way that a loose caret on pinebox-core lets two incompatible theme engines coexist and the buttons render twice. The release script now pins peer deps and staggers rollout by consumer tier, governed by a few constants in publish.config.js. If you need to change rollout speed, change them there, not in CI. Current values, for reference, are these.

constants for yagaf-taweg:
WEIGHTS = {
    "belael": 881,
    "pelael": 167,
    "ulaix": 116,
}

Subject: Pool car key cabinet

Team,

New key cabinet for the pool cars is now mounted behind reception at Dunmore Point. All fobs go back in it — no exceptions, no drawers. Log every checkout in the Fleetly sheet. Cabinet locks automatically after 30 seconds. Old cabinet is gone; don't look for it. To open the new one, use the code below.

door code, tajof-kageg: bdg-QVDCE-3

Hi Marit — handing over the Fernbrook release. The orders table now uses soft deletes; the migration backfilled the deleted_at column, and the purge job is paused until the sync agrees on retention. Nothing else is blocking. To cut the release tag, you'll need the signing key below.

deploy key for yadup-badug: bky6_rLH3qD

Subject: DR drill — Lumenseek audit-log viewer

Maintainers: Thursday's drill restores the Lumenseek viewer from cold backup. Verify log ingestion resumes within 10 minutes and checksums match the Karved archive. If the index rebuild stalls, fail over to the Renholt replica and re-run migration 41. The encrypted restore bundle requires the standing recovery passphrase, which is:

strongbox words: oliael-gilax-lamael